How To Flash Samsung Stock Firmware With ODIN

1: Download the Odin and USB Drivers on your PC. Follow the below link to install the firmware using the Odin Flash tool.

2: Download and extract the Galaxy Tab A 10.5 SM-T595 Firmware on your computer.

3: Now, Switch off your Smartphone.

4: Boot into Download Mode.

  • Press and hold the Volume Down, Home, and Power buttons simultaneously for 5-8 seconds until download mode is active. For a new phone, use this guide.

5: When Yellow Triangle Sign Appears . Press the Volume Up key to proceed.

6: Launch the Odin flash tool. Next, connect your phone to the pc.

7: Odin will recognize the device and show the “Added” message in the lower left panel.

8: click the PDA button and select the Galaxy Tab A 10.5 SM-T595 Firmware.tar file.

9: Click the Start button.

10: Flashing typically takes about 5 minutes to complete.

After the process finishes, you will see a Green Box with Pass in Odin. And phone will then reboot automatically.

To verify the installed firmware, go to Settings → About Phone → Software Information. Check the firmware number under Baseband version.
